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
Mix in the vanilla extract.
In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the butter mixture, alternating with the milk, until a soft dough forms.
Roll the dough into small balls, about 1 inch in diameter, and place them on the prepared baking sheet.
Using a fork, gently press down on each ball to create a washboard pattern.
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den.
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
Variations & Tips
For a touch of spice, add a teaspoon of ground cinnamon or nutmeg to the dough. You can also try adding a handful of chopped nuts, such as pecans or walnuts, for added texture. If you prefer a sweeter cookie, sprinkle a bit of sugar on top before baking. For a festive twist, dip half of each cookie in melted chocolate and let them set before serving.
